Just saw this on Ebay. Was this the only kit or was Street Funny a series like Street Freaks? Were there any other kits like this?

There was also a GTO. They were pretty cool, the GTO had blue tinted glass, the huge racemasters from the Ramchargers dragster, and those great zoomies. I had the GTO when it was new, and saved the glass, tires, and zoomies. I found a pic of the Vega, bit none of the goat.

The zoomies pictured in the auction are what caught my eye. I am pretty sure that they are in one of the reissued kits that have been released recently. Maybe in the AMT 72 or 67 GTO kits since the GTO was part of the series also. Need ti find one of my kits and see. I found a pic of the GTO.

Would be nice to get them back! 

But most likely they will not come back since the tooling was modified and updated over the years. But, from what I was told once, the '72 SSlasher Chevelle had the Street Funny parts still in it. I have not had the chance to look at one to see if it is true.

not all true it only comes with the grill and front chin spoiler ! From the street funny Chevelle ,no mag wheels or blower setup or rear spoiler.or funny car type exhaust.

Some thing very similar to the Zoomie Headers in Zot's post is in the "Smokey the Convoy Chaser" Dodge Dart kit. You might look there for some. They should have been in the 1975 Dodge Dart kit that Round2 had out a couple years ago, but I never got the kit. I did not see them on the bottom of the box in the parts layout. I have no idea why Round2 would not have thrown them in.
